International law firm Berwin Leighton Paisner (BLP) has recruited Rupert Ticehurst to its trusts and personal tax team, in what appears to be a bid to grow its private client practice.
Mr Ticehurst's appointment follows the hire of partner Murray North and his team from Clifford Chance in 2009, and most recently Simon Michaels, who was recruited to launch the firm's private client practice in Singapore.
